Honeymoon Itinerary: Seychelles

Friday December 8: Arrival in Seychelles

Welcome to Seychelles! Upon arrival at the Seychelles International Airport, transfer to your hotel and settle in. Spend the morning relaxing and enjoying the beautiful surroundings. In the afternoon, head to Beau Vallon Beach for a romantic stroll along the pristine shoreline. As the evening sets in, indulge in a candlelit dinner at a beachfront restaurant, savoring delicious local cuisine.

  • Beau Vallon Beach: Free, 2 hours
  • Dinner at a beachfront restaurant: $50-$100 per person, 2 hours
Saturday December 9: Exploring Mahe Island

Start your day with a visit to the Seychelles National Botanical Gardens, where you can wander through lush tropical gardens and spot various endemic plant species. In the afternoon, take a scenic drive along the coast to the Morne Seychellois National Park. Embark on a nature trail to enjoy panoramic views of the island and explore the rich biodiversity. In the evening, enjoy a romantic sunset cruise around Mahe Island.

  • Seychelles National Botanical Gardens: $10 per person, 2 hours
  • Morne Seychellois National Park: Free, 3 hours
  • Sunset cruise: $100-$200 per person, 2 hours
Sunday December 10: Pristine Beaches of Praslin

Take a short domestic flight or ferry to Praslin Island, known for its stunning beaches. Begin your day by visiting Anse Lazio, one of the most beautiful beaches in the world. Lounge on the soft white sand, snorkel in the crystal-clear waters, and enjoy a picnic by the shore. In the afternoon, explore the Vallée de Mai Nature Reserve,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, famous for its Coco de Mer palms. End your day with a romantic dinner at a beachfront restaurant.

  • Anse Lazio: Free, 4 hours
  • Vallée de Mai Nature Reserve: $20 per person, 2 hours
  • Dinner at a beachfront restaurant: $50-$100 per person, 2 hours
Monday December 11: Island Hopping to La Digue

Catch a ferry to La Digue, a tranquil island known for its pristine beaches and untouched beauty. Explore the iconic Anse Source d'Argent, famous for its granite rock formations and crystal-clear waters. Spend the afternoon cycling around the island, visiting secluded beaches like Anse Marron and Grand Anse. Witness a breathtaking sunset at Nid d'Aigle viewpoint before returning to Praslin.

  • Anse Source d'Argent: $10 per person, 3 hours
  • Cycling around La Digue: $10 per bicycle rental, 4 hours
  • Sunset at Nid d'Aigle viewpoint: Free, 1 hour
Tuesday December 12: Marine Life Discovery

Embark on a full-day excursion to Cousin Island, a nature reserve and bird sanctuary. Take a guided tour to witness the rich birdlife and learn about conservation efforts. Enjoy snorkeling in the protected marine reserve, swimming alongside colorful fish and vibrant coral reefs. Indulge in a beachside picnic lunch before returning to Praslin in the late afternoon.

  • Full-day excursion to Cousin Island: $100-$150 per person, 8 hours
Wednesday December 13: Underwater Paradise

Experience the wonders of the underwater world with a diving or snorkeling trip. Seychelles is home to vibrant coral reefs and diverse marine life. Visit popular dive sites such as Shark Bank, Brissare Rocks, or the Booby Shoals. Immerse yourself in the turquoise waters, surrounded by colorful fish and marine species. In the evening, enjoy a romantic dinner at a seaside restaurant.

  • Diving or snorkeling trip: $80-$150 per person, 4-6 hours
  • Dinner at a seaside restaurant: $50-$100 per person, 2 hours
Thursday December 14: Cultural Exploration in Victoria

Spend your last day exploring the vibrant capital city of Victoria on Mahe Island. Visit the vibrant Sir Selwyn Selwyn-Clarke Market to experience local flavors and shop for souvenirs. Explore the Seychelles Natural History Museum and learn about the archipelago's unique biodiversity. Stroll along the picturesque Victoria Botanical Gardens and enjoy a traditional Creole lunch at a local restaurant. In the evening, savor a romantic sunset dinner overlooking the ocean.

  • Sir Selwyn Selwyn-Clarke Market: Free, 1 hour
  • Seychelles Natural History Museum: $5 per person, 1 hour
  • Victoria Botanical Gardens: $10 per person, 2 hours
  • Lunch at a local restaurant: $20-$30 per person, 1 hour
  • Sunset dinner: $50-$100 per person, 2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For honeymooners seeking off the beaten path attractions and local favorites, consider visiting Silhouette Island. This pristine island offers secluded beaches, nature trails, and luxurious resorts for a truly romantic escape. Another hidden gem is Anse Georgette on Praslin Island, a secluded beach known for its breathtaking beauty. Don't miss the opportunity to indulge in a couple's spa treatment using aromatic coconut oils, a local specialty.

For a unique dining experience, try the local delicacy of grilled fish served with fragrant rice and delicious chutneys at a traditional Creole restaurant. Finally, explore the quaint village of La Passe on La Digue Island, where you can rent a bicycle and cycle through picturesque streets, discovering hidden beaches and charming local shops.
